Handover — Top Floor Quiet Room

Priya, the quiet room on level 9 at Calder House is now bookable again after the ventilation fix. Please keep the blinds down until the glare film arrives, and log any booking clashes with facilities. The door lock was rekeyed on Tuesday, so use the new code below.

badge for fajog-fahap: bdg-G-50

INTERNAL MEMO — Finance Team Only

Re: Term Sheet from Caldrey Systems

Caldrey's revised term sheet arrived Tuesday. Key points: a three-year supply commitment, volume rebates tiered at 8% and 12%, and an exclusivity clause covering the Velmora product line. Lena Harwick has flagged the exclusivity language as potentially restrictive given our pipeline with other partners. Please model cash impact under both tiers before Friday's review. Our position going into negotiations is noted below.

board note of kahag-baguf: The finance team signed off on a budget of $419.2 million for Project Gorvan.

Context: Ardenfell line margins slipped three points over two quarters. Drivers: input steel costs, aggressive discounting at the Westmoor branch, and a stale price book. Proposal: uplift list prices four percent, tighten discount authority to regional level, sunset the two lowest-margin SKUs. Risk: volume loss at Halverton accounts, estimated under two percent. Decision requested at Thursday's review. Modelling assumptions are in the appendix pack. The commercial reasoning leadership wants kept close is noted directly below.

board note of tajop-yajof: The finance team signed off on a budget of $77.6 million for Project Pramir.